May 15 2015
A truly great donation from a wonderful friend of the team, who wishes to remain anonymous
On Sunday 26th July 2015, we are hosting a very special day at our Ladybridge Hall Base / HQ, when the High Sheriff of Greater Manchester visits us, and the Bishop of Bolton also attends at the same time to bless and dedicate our Incident Control Vehicle.
This same day will see some of our members receive ‘Mountain Rescue Long Service Certificates,’ the presentation of the Stanley Award to the Most Promising New Team Member, and the presentation of the Howard John Hill Memorial Tankard to the Person or persons making the greatest contribution to the workings of the team over the last year.
With many of our members present at this day, alongside their families and other invited guests, our Team Leader Garry Rhodes MBE was recently approached by a wonderfully kind supporter of the team, who makes regular donations to us, whilst wishing to remain anonymous, with the kind offer to sponsor a buffet for all present during the proceedings, followed by BBQ after all the presentations had been made.
Today our Team Leader received this promised donation, via the Charities Aid Foundation, a truly fantastic £200.00, with explicit instructions on using this very kind donation for the purposes outlined above.
Aside from our Team Leader, who preserves the anonymity of this very kind supporter (Just one of many who kindly support us yet wish to remain publicly anonymous) no one else in team, other than our Secretary who sends Letters of thanks, is aware of this kind friend, but all in the entire team membership send our thanks for this wonderful and very appreciated gesture.
